    According to historical reports this temple was built in 1344, under the patronage of King Bhuvanekabahu IV, who reigned from 1341 to 1351 A. D., [3] by the Ven. Seelavamsa Dharmakirti. [4] The architecture of the temple was designed following Hindu artistic styles by, Ganesvarachari, a South Indian architect. [5]

    The Portuguese, after their arrival in Sri Lanka in 1505, began a campaign of forced conversion and destruction of many Buddhist and Hindu temples around the island. They destroyed the Munneswaram temple completely in 1578 CE with the exception of the basement, and used the core of the building as a Roman Catholic chapel .
